Difference between a jinx, hex and curse

I felt like people searching my tags would need a little clarification on the difference between a jinx, hex and curse (according to me).

A jinx is a form of malevolent magic where the subject gets bad luck, minor misfortunes. It’s simple, nasty, but isn’t meant to seriously harm someone. Usually only lasts a little while. A hex is a form of malevolent magic, more powerful than a jinx. Lasts longer, and is usually “broken” when the subject learns their lesson. A curse is the most powerful, and if done well it can last a lifetime or even longer. Can be cast on a person or family, and can last forever or until something is done to atone for whatever caused then to be cursed.

Magickal Properties of: Rose

Magickal Properties Of: Rose

Scientific Names:

There are over 300 species of roses, with more than 1000 cultivars. Roses are believed to have first been cultivated in China, historically dating back to 5000 years. The following seem to be the most common varieties that are sold as oils or marketed for magickal use. However, this is only speculation and may not be entirely accurate.

Rosa Gallica - Also known as the French Rose or Apothecary Rose, it is native to southern and central Europe. It is believed that this rose variety was first cultivated by the Greek’s and Romans.

Rosa Centifolia - This type of rose is also sometimes called the Cabbage Rose.

Rosa Damascena - Also known as the Damask Rose or Rose of Castile.

Most Rose oil is derived from the Rosa Centifolia and Damascena varieties. Although they differ a bit in color and fragrance, they share similar properties and uses. Rose oil is also quite expensive. For magickal purposes, it is more economical to use fresh roses or dried rose petals.

Correspondences

Energetic: Receptive

Element: Water

Astrological: Venus, Taurus

Deities: Isis, Hathor, Aphrodite, Demeter, Eros, Hulda, Aurora

Symbolism for Divination or Spell Associations: Love, Fertility, Romance, Protection, Beauty, Luck, Joy, Emotions

Uses

Use in sachets, spell bottles, teas, incense blends, anointing oils, to dress a candle, in a bath.

Use in spells for healing, love, peace, protection, beauty, to avoid conflict, to calm stress and to resolve problems peacefully.

Rose is one of the most versatile plants. Rose petals can be incorporated into any spell, ritual or meditation to enhance its effects. Rose is particularly potent in workings that focus on protection because roses protect in the energetic vibration of love and compassion. Roses have a fierce, yet gentle energy.

A single rose placed inside a glass of water on an altar can be used as a singular, but powerful focus for a spell.

Use rose petals in a bath to encourage beauty, healing and to attract love.

Carry rose petals in a sachet for protection.

Sprinkle rose petals in the home or around a space to resolve conflict and calm upheavals.

Roses planted in a garden are said to attract faeries.

Rose petals blended into a tea can induce prophetic dreams and assist with divination.

Use rose thorns to carve sigils into candles to enhance the spell.

Notes

If you are going to drink rose as a tea, or burn it as an incense, be sure to research thoroughly and buy your roses at food grade quality from a reputable source. Not all roses are grown for consumption and may have been exposed to dangerous pesticides and/or chemicals to help preserve them once cut. If you ingest roses that have been treated with chemicals, they may irritate the digestive tract.

Rose water is very good for the skin.

Roses also carry correspondences with spiritual enlightenment in some sacred traditions.

✧・゚: *✧・゚:*  𝔸 𝔹𝕖𝕘𝕚𝕟𝕟𝕖𝕣'𝕤 𝔾𝕦𝕚𝕕𝕖 𝕥𝕠 𝕥𝕙𝕖 𝕄𝕠𝕠𝕟 ℙ𝕙𝕒𝕤𝕖𝕤  *:・゚✧*:・゚✧

so you're a bit confused about the different phases of the moon or how and what they do or you're just too lazy to actively hunt down the info and put it in your grimoire. No worries, your witch dad is here to help you :)

New Moon:

new moon, happens every month, start of a new lunar cycle.

cannot be seen, sun behind moon-lighting side faced away from the earth.

best for: new beginnings, setting intentions for the month, best place to make plans and decide what to do.

Waxing Moon:

seen as crescent in the sky, illuminated on right-hand side as sun slowly starts to move from behind the moon. first sign that energy is building and in a few days the moon will be at full power

best for: working on self-confidence/compassion/self-assurance. put plans into place to reach goals. build yourself up

First Quarter:

can see a clear half-moon in the sky. at half power. sun is side by side with moon

best for: reflection, taking a pause, revel in what you have been working on and celebrate achievements. think about how u want to celebrate full moon, get ready for serious action.

Waxing Gibbous:

slither of dark moon left unseen. one step away from full power

best for: one phase away from full, hone in on intentions/goals/actions.

make sure you are paying attention to details and staying mindful of what is externally and internally happening

Full Moon:

Big boy moon. Full power. can tap into her energy to help gain insight or to 💫manifest💫. most powerful time of the moon

best for: manifestations, adding more power to your intentions. good for rituals/spells. great time for releasing or banishing rituals, manifestations spells and meditation. good for charging and cleansing. Moon water

Waning Gibbous:

winding down of moons power. sun is moving away and taking its light with it.

best for: turn inwards and evaluate what has happened over last few days. think about full moon ritual/meditation and readjust your intentions goals for the rest of the month

Third Quater:

illuminated on the left side. back to half power and is fading.

best for: let go of what is holding you back, let go of any negativity in your life. Examples: self-limiting beliefs, people who aren’t great for you or your life, fear and basically anything that isn’t serving you or letting you progress in your life. Cleanse yourself and home.

Waning Moon:

power of moon is nearly over. small crescent left in night’s sky. nearly time for new moon and new beginnings.

best for: take a deep breath and surrender to whatever happened and what is beyond your power. don't beat yourself up if you didn't complete any of your goals. dust yourself off and pick yourself up and get ready for a new cycle. Remember to be kind and compassionate to yourself.

🌹How To Use Roses in Witchcraft🌹

🌹How To Use Roses In Witchcraft🌹

⭐Add roses to Banishing Spells to overcome a bad habit

⭐Use rose petals in your bath for attraction rituals

⭐Make rose water

⭐Use the thorns from roses in Protection Spells or to deflect negative energies

⭐Can be used in any Beauty Spells

⭐Stuff rose petals into poppets/dolls for love, romance, and attraction.

⭐Rose colors mean different things. Use them for specific energies:

White- New Begins, Purity

Pink- Sweetness, Sincerity

Yellow- Friendship, Cheerfulness

Purple- Love at first Sight, Royalty

Black- Major Changes, Mystery

Red- Love, Passion

⭐Enchant a rose or a bouquet of roses before giving them to someone

⭐Use wilted roses for opposite effect (wilted purple rose being disinterest at first sight.) Not to be confused with dried roses. Roses left to naturally decay on a rose bush as much as possible.

⭐Sprinkle red rose buds on a candle to help bring in loving energy. Yellow rose buds to bring in friendships, etc.

⭐Use roses in tea to bring love, healing, and protection into your being.
